Auctioneer’s Notes:

A charming and well-presented example of the final evolution of MG’s much-loved lightweight sports car, this 1976 MG Midget 1500 is finished in Damask Red over a Black interior with matching soft top. Owned by the current keeper for the past four years, it also features period-correct Rostyle wheels and removed factory rubber bumpers which gives the car a ‘road-race’ aesthetic.

Maintenance & Condition:

The car presents as a tidy and well-cared-for example, supported by recent servicing. Works carried out include replacement coil plug leads, points, condenser and distributor cap, along with a fresh oil and filter change. The overall impression is of a mechanically maintained classic ready to be enjoyed, with a history file containing MOT certificates, invoices and MG Owners’ Club magazines adding reassurance for the next custodian.

The Model:

Produced from 1961 to 1979, the MG Midget is one of Britain’s most recognisable small sports cars, reviving a historic MG nameplate dating back to pre-war models. The 1500 variant arrived in 1974 and marked the final chapter of production. It introduced the 1,493cc Standard SC engine from the Triumph Spitfire, paired with a full-synchromesh gearbox, offering improved torque and drivability. Despite similar headline horsepower figures to earlier versions, the additional torque delivered stronger real-world performance, enabling 0–60 mph in around 12 seconds and a top speed just over 100 mph.
